After not having up or downloaded for several months, but dutifully upgrading all of the tools whenever they are updated, I tried uploading to my 8910 (simple parallel cable w/ 10kohm resistors) today from IR 7.0 (Beta) and received a pop-up dialog: Quote: | Unable to intitiate JP1.2 interface | I tried this with various combinations of batteries and various settings of the EEPROM selections on the General Tab. Interface check gives me the same result. Various battery combinations yield the same result. I conducted an MFR reset and same result.
I removed IR 7.0 (Beta) and re-installed IR 6.20, and NOW I get a DIFFERENT pop-up dialog: Quote: | Access violation at 004B9D98 in module 'ir.exe'. Write of address 00000006. |
Tried all of the above (MFR rest, batteries in/out/1 reversed). Tried the same with my 1994, and the same pop-up occurs.

Try going to "interface" on the menu and click "parallel". Just click ok on the port dialog then "check interface" and finally up/download. I had to do this to get my JP1 cable to work when I had both cables plugged in. It kinda messes with the auto detect when you have two interfaces hooked up. The auto detect still has some bugs.

Double-check to make sure gwiopm.sys is in the same folder as IR.
Also, make sure you don't have any printer drivers loaded that might be hogging the port on the desktop. _________________ Mark |

As far as I know, gwiopm.sys is the only external file IR 6.2 uses. Make sure there aren't any other copies of it hiding on yor hard drive, especially in folders in your PATH. _________________ Mark |
